      Maximum Height. The maximum height, y max, can be found from the equation: . v y 2 = v oy 2 + 2 a y (y - y o) . y o = 0, and, when the projectile is at the maximum height, v y = 0.. Solving the equation for y max gives:


    • How to find the maximum height?

      y max = - v oy 2 / (2 a y ) Plugging in v oy = v o sin ( q) and a y = -g, gives: y max = v o 2 sin 2 ( q) / (2 g) where g = 9.8 m/s 2 Note that the maximum height is determined solely by the initial velocity in the y direction and the acceleration due to gravity. It's not affected by what's happening in the x direction.

      8. A football is punted into the air. Its height h, in metres, after t seconds is given by the equation h =− 4.9 t2 + 24.5 t +1. a) How high is the ball after 1 second? (Answer: 20.6 m) b) Find the maximum height of the ball to one decimal place. (Answer: 31.6 m) c) When does the ball reach its maximum height? (Answer: 2.5 s)
